The red wine Château Greysac, vintage 2018 from the winery Château Greysac has been rated in 2019 by Peter Moser with 88 Falstaff points. It is a wine made from the grape varieties Merlot, Cabernet Sauvignon, Cabernet Franc, Petit Verdot from the region Médoc in France.
Tasting Notes
Deep dark ruby, purple reflections, delicate bright rim. Red forest berry confit, discreet herbal savouriness, delicate orange zest, delicate fresh mushrooms. Medium body, discreet fruit expression, ripe plums, somewhat brittle tannins, savoury finish, slightly drying.
